[rygel] build,l10n: Fix translation framework



commit 3f8e2742280c87f48df4a9fab135f05a3b3869a9
Author: Zeeshan Ali (Khattak) <zeeshanak gnome org>
Date:   Sun Apr 18 02:38:52 2010 +0300

    build,l10n: Fix translation framework

 Makefile.am    |    2 +-
 configure.ac   |    6 +-
 po/POTFILES.in |  140 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++
 3 files changed, 144 insertions(+), 4 deletions(-)
---
diff --git a/Makefile.am b/Makefile.am
index 88969b0..cd3c054 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-1,4 +1,4 @@
-SUBDIRS = src data tests
+SUBDIRS = src data tests po
 
 pkgconfig_DATA= rygel-1.0.pc
 pkgconfigdir = $(libdir)/pkgconfig
diff --git a/configure.ac b/configure.ac
index 44b3bf9..b3825ac 100644
--- a/configure.ac
+++ b/configure.ac
@@ -243,14 +243,13 @@ AM_CONDITIONAL([BUILD_GST_RENDERER_PLUGIN], [test "x$enable_gst_renderer_plugin"
 AM_CONDITIONAL([BUILD_GST_LAUNCH_PLUGIN], [test "x$enable_gst_launch_plugin" = "xyes"])
 
 # Gettext
-GETTEXT_PACKAGE=rygel
+GETTEXT_PACKAGE=AC_PACKAGE_NAME
 AC_SUBST(GETTEXT_PACKAGE)
 AC_DEFINE_UNQUOTED(GETTEXT_PACKAGE, ["$GETTEXT_PACKAGE"], 
   [Define the gettext package to be used])
 
-ALL_LINGUAS=""
 AM_GLIB_GNU_GETTEXT
-AM_GLIB_DEFINE_LOCALEDIR([LOCALEDIR])
+IT_PROG_INTLTOOL([0.35.0])
 
 AC_SUBST(VALAFLAGS)
 
@@ -272,6 +271,7 @@ src/plugins/gst-renderer/Makefile
 src/plugins/test/Makefile
 data/Makefile
 data/xml/Makefile
+po/Makefile.in
 rygel-1.0.pc
 tests/Makefile
 ])
diff --git a/po/LINGUAS b/po/LINGUAS
new file mode 100644
index 0000000..e69de29
diff --git a/po/POTFILES.in b/po/POTFILES.in
new file mode 100644
index 0000000..8b6768f
--- /dev/null
+++ b/po/POTFILES.in
@@ -0,0 +1,140 @@
+# List of source files containing translatable strings.
+# Please keep this file sorted alphabetically.
+[encoding: UTF-8]
+
+[type: gettext/glade]data/rygel-preferences.ui
+data/xml/AVTransport2.xml
+data/xml/ConnectionManager.xml
+data/xml/ContentDirectory.xml
+data/xml/MediaRenderer2.xml
+data/xml/MediaServer2.xml
+data/xml/RenderingControl2.xml
+src/plugins/external/rygel-external-container.vala
+src/plugins/external/rygel-external-content-dir.vala
+src/plugins/external/rygel-external-icon-factory.vala
+src/plugins/external/rygel-external-interfaces.vala
+src/plugins/external/rygel-external-item-factory.vala
+src/plugins/external/rygel-external-plugin-factory.vala
+src/plugins/external/rygel-external-plugin.vala
+src/plugins/external/rygel-external-thumbnail-factory.vala
+src/plugins/gst-launch/rygel-gst-launch-content-dir.vala
+src/plugins/gst-launch/rygel-gst-launch-item.vala
+src/plugins/gst-launch/rygel-gst-launch-plugin.vala
+src/plugins/gst-launch/rygel-gst-launch-root-container.vala
+src/plugins/gst-renderer/rygel-gst-av-transport.vala
+src/plugins/gst-renderer/rygel-gst-changelog.vala
+src/plugins/gst-renderer/rygel-gst-connection-manager.vala
+src/plugins/gst-renderer/rygel-gst-player.vala
+src/plugins/gst-renderer/rygel-gst-plugin.vala
+src/plugins/gst-renderer/rygel-gst-rendering-control.vala
+src/plugins/media-export/rygel-media-export-dbus-service.vala
+src/plugins/media-export/rygel-media-export-harvester.vala
+src/plugins/media-export/rygel-media-export-item.vala
+src/plugins/media-export/rygel-media-export-null-container.vala
+src/plugins/media-export/rygel-media-export-object-factory.vala
+src/plugins/media-export/rygel-media-export-plugin.vala
+src/plugins/media-export/rygel-media-export-recursive-file-monitor.vala
+src/plugins/media-export/rygel-media-export-root-container.vala
+src/plugins/media-export/rygel-media-export-writable-container.vala
+src/plugins/mediathek/rygel-mediathek-asx-playlist.vala
+src/plugins/mediathek/rygel-mediathek-plugin.vala
+src/plugins/mediathek/rygel-mediathek-root-container.vala
+src/plugins/mediathek/rygel-mediathek-rss-container.vala
+src/plugins/mediathek/rygel-mediathek-video-item.vala
+src/plugins/test/rygel-test-audio-item.vala
+src/plugins/test/rygel-test-content-dir.vala
+src/plugins/test/rygel-test-item.vala
+src/plugins/test/rygel-test-plugin.vala
+src/plugins/test/rygel-test-root-container.vala
+src/plugins/test/rygel-test-video-item.vala
+src/plugins/tracker/rygel-media-tracker.vala
+src/plugins/tracker/rygel-tracker-category-all-container.vala
+src/plugins/tracker/rygel-tracker-category-container.vala
+src/plugins/tracker/rygel-tracker-insertion-query.vala
+src/plugins/tracker/rygel-tracker-interfaces.vala
+src/plugins/tracker/rygel-tracker-item-creation.vala
+src/plugins/tracker/rygel-tracker-item-factory.vala
+src/plugins/tracker/rygel-tracker-metadata-search.vala
+src/plugins/tracker/rygel-tracker-metadata-values.vala
+src/plugins/tracker/rygel-tracker-music-item-factory.vala
+src/plugins/tracker/rygel-tracker-music.vala
+src/plugins/tracker/rygel-tracker-picture-item-factory.vala
+src/plugins/tracker/rygel-tracker-pictures.vala
+src/plugins/tracker/rygel-tracker-plugin-factory.vala
+src/plugins/tracker/rygel-tracker-plugin.vala
+src/plugins/tracker/rygel-tracker-query-triplets.vala
+src/plugins/tracker/rygel-tracker-query-triplet.vala
+src/plugins/tracker/rygel-tracker-query.vala
+src/plugins/tracker/rygel-tracker-root-container.vala
+src/plugins/tracker/rygel-tracker-search-container.vala
+src/plugins/tracker/rygel-tracker-selection-query.vala
+src/plugins/tracker/rygel-tracker-tags.vala
+src/plugins/tracker/rygel-tracker-video-item-factory.vala
+src/plugins/tracker/rygel-tracker-videos.vala
+src/plugins/tracker/rygel-tracker-years.vala
+src/rygel/rygel-browse.vala
+src/rygel/rygel-cmdline-config.vala
+src/rygel/rygel-configuration.vala
+src/rygel/rygel-connection-manager.vala
+src/rygel/rygel-content-directory.vala
+src/rygel/rygel-database.vala
+src/rygel/rygel-dbus-service.vala
+src/rygel/rygel-didl-lite-writer.vala
+src/rygel/rygel-gst-utils.vala
+src/rygel/rygel-http-byte-seek.vala
+src/rygel/rygel-http-get-handler.vala
+src/rygel/rygel-http-get.vala
+src/rygel/rygel-http-identity-handler.vala
+src/rygel/rygel-http-item-uri.vala
+src/rygel/rygel-http-post.vala
+src/rygel/rygel-http-request.vala
+src/rygel/rygel-http-response.vala
+src/rygel/rygel-http-seek.vala
+src/rygel/rygel-http-server.vala
+src/rygel/rygel-http-time-seek.vala
+src/rygel/rygel-http-transcode-handler.vala
+src/rygel/rygel-icon-info.vala
+src/rygel/rygel-import-resource.vala
+src/rygel/rygel-item-creator.vala
+src/rygel/rygel-l16-transcoder-bin.vala
+src/rygel/rygel-l16-transcoder.vala
+src/rygel/rygel-live-response.vala
+src/rygel/rygel-log-handler.vala
+src/rygel/rygel-logical-expression.vala
+src/rygel/rygel-main.vala
+src/rygel/rygel-media-container.vala
+src/rygel/rygel-media-db-container.vala
+src/rygel/rygel-media-db-object-factory.vala
+src/rygel/rygel-media-db.vala
+src/rygel/rygel-media-item.vala
+src/rygel/rygel-media-object.vala
+src/rygel/rygel-meta-config.vala
+src/rygel/rygel-metadata-extractor.vala
+src/rygel/rygel-mp2ts-transcoder-bin.vala
+src/rygel/rygel-mp2ts-transcoder.vala
+src/rygel/rygel-mp3-transcoder-bin.vala
+src/rygel/rygel-mp3-transcoder.vala
+src/rygel/rygel-plugin-loader.vala
+src/rygel/rygel-plugin.vala
+src/rygel/rygel-relational-expression.vala
+src/rygel/rygel-resource-info.vala
+src/rygel/rygel-root-device-factory.vala
+src/rygel/rygel-root-device.vala
+src/rygel/rygel-search-criteria-parser.vala
+src/rygel/rygel-search-expression.vala
+src/rygel/rygel-search.vala
+src/rygel/rygel-seekable-response.vala
+src/rygel/rygel-simple-container.vala
+src/rygel/rygel-source-connection-manager.vala
+src/rygel/rygel-state-machine.vala
+src/rygel/rygel-thumbnailer.vala
+src/rygel/rygel-thumbnail.vala
+src/rygel/rygel-transcode-manager.vala
+src/rygel/rygel-transcoder.vala
+src/rygel/rygel-user-config.vala
+src/ui/rygel-general-pref-section.vala
+src/ui/rygel-media-export-pref-section.vala
+src/ui/rygel-plugin-pref-section.vala
+src/ui/rygel-preferences-dialog.vala
+src/ui/rygel-preferences-section.vala
+src/ui/rygel-tracker-pref-section.vala



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]